About the Team: The Integrated Performance team owns the holistic view of how Terran R comes together, ensuring that every system on the vehicle and ground is capable of achieving our ambitious objectives. The team works across the full launch system, from trajectory design and aerodynamics to reliability analysis and beyond, with direct influence on all parts of the product lifecycle, from conceptual design to post-flight data review. Beyond analysis, team members engage hands-on with hardware and operations, with the mission and authority to drive meaningful programmatic change. With a unique organizational structure, the integrated performance team spans multiple technical domains and embeds directly with partner teams to solve the hardest multi-disciplinary problems. The team operates with a rare scale: large enough to support complex development, yet small enough that individual contributors have meaningful impact.

The Loads & Dynamics team works collaboratively with adjacent Flight Sciences teams including Dynamic Environments and Aerodynamics and across the Structures, Mechanisms, Fluids, GNCP, Launch and Test teams to develop robust vehicle, ground system, and component architectures, generate associated loads, maintain and improve related analysis tools, provide design and test guidance, and contribute to performance trades on time and budget while meeting our technical requirements. About the Role:

  • Drive maturation of hardware designs and ops decisions through analysis, understanding of vehicle and program needs, and proactive communication across teams

  • Lead development, execution, delivery, and validation efforts for relevant Dynamic analyses such as Coupled Loads Analysis or Vibroacoustic Analysis, including tooling and automation

  • Develop Dynamic loads, levels, and criteria from initial concept through data review for vehicle and supporting hardware for Terran R

  • Contribute to and execute roadmaps for engineering analysis, testing, and tool development in collaboration with management

  • Drive the design of Terran R system elements and operations to meet Loads and Dynamics criteria and to identify opportunities to improve performance, reliability, robustness, or simplicity

  • Mentor other analysts to be hardware-focused, collaborative, and judicious with technical rigor
